BestTravel consists of an application for organizing sales and travel packages. This project was part of Google's professional certificate and my role was to carry out the entire development of the project, from research to usability testing.
Many users have difficulty planning and purchasing their trip in one place, so the objective of the application is to synthesize the needs of travelers in one application so that they can plan and purchase their trips.

In order to better understand who and how our users behave, we conducted a comprehensive mapping exercise and crafted Personas.
Using these Personas as our guides, we made a step-by-step map of how users plan their trips. This helped us understand what users go through and where we could make things better.
From our research, we noticed that users had trouble comparing different travel options, not just between destinations but also within the same place. This was especially true when it came to the prices of hotels and tickets, which could vary a lot.
To further understand the problem and seek solutions, a competitive analysis was carried out, in which we sought and observed companies in the market that solve the problem, directly or indirectly. With this, we were able to extract several ideas and points for improvement in the solutions that are offered today.


First, based on the research we did, we designed a user flow to facilitate the development of screens and their interactions.The flow allowed a better analysis of the application's functionalities, making it possible to better design ideas before even starting to design the final screens.
With the flow ready, we developed wireframes for the screens to be able to plan the elements that would be on each screen, visually presenting the ideas and functionalities thought out during the development of the user flow.
With a first site structuring model, we can carry out a validation step. To achieve this, a prototype was developed with low-fidelity screens and a usability test was carried out using the Maze platform.




This project allowed me to go through several areas of UX/UI Design knowledge, from research to usability testing. With this, I was able to learn a lot, not only the theory, with the course material, but also through the development of the project itself.
